-
11.
公开(公告)号:US20220107612A1
公开(公告)日:2022-04-07
申请号:US17644478
申请日:2021-12-15
Applicant: Google LLC
Inventor: ANA RADOVANOVIC , Alexandre Nobrega Duarte , Binayak Roy , Diyue Xiao , Walfredo da Costa Cirne Filho , Maya Haridasan , Ross Koningstein , Eric Alexander Mullen
Abstract: Methods, systems, and apparatus, including computer programs encoded on a computer storage medium, for shaping compute load using virtual capacity. In one aspect, a method includes obtaining a load forecast that indicates forecasted future compute load for a cell, obtaining a power model that models a relationship between power usage and computational usage for the cell, obtaining a carbon intensity forecast that indicates a forecast of carbon intensity for a geographic area where the cell is located, determining a virtual capacity for the cell based on the load forecast, the power model, and the carbon intensity forecast, and providing the virtual capacity for the cell to the cell.
-
公开(公告)号:US20210297364A1
公开(公告)日:2021-09-23
申请号:US17339936
申请日:2021-06-04
Applicant: Google LLC
Inventor: Alexandre Duarte , Yingchong Situ , Robert van Gent , Walfredo Cime Filho , Ramy Abdelaal , Smeeta Jalan , Maya Haridasan
IPC: H04L12/911 , H04L12/24 , G06F9/50
Abstract: Systems and methods for providing a guaranteed batch pool are described, including receiving a job request for execution on the pool of resources; determining an amount of time to be utilized for executing the job request based on available resources from the pool of resources and historical resource usage of the pool of resources; determining a resource allocation from the pool of resources, wherein the resource allocation spreads the job request over the amount of time; determining that the job request is capable of being executed for the amount of time; and executing the job request over the amount of time, according to the resource allocation.
-
公开(公告)号:US11032212B2
公开(公告)日:2021-06-08
申请号:US16717967
申请日:2019-12-17
Applicant: Google LLC
Inventor: Alexandre Duarte , Yingchong Situ , Robert van Gent , Walfredo Cime Filho , Ramy Abdelaal , Smeeta Jalan , Maya Haridasan
IPC: H04L12/24 , H04L12/911 , G06F9/50
Abstract: Systems and methods for providing a guaranteed batch pool are described, including receiving a job request for execution on the pool of resources; determining an amount of time to be utilized for executing the job request based on available resources from the pool of resources and historical resource usage of the pool of resources; determining a resource allocation from the pool of resources, wherein the resource allocation spreads the job request over the amount of time; determining that the job request is capable of being executed for the amount of time; and executing the job request over the amount of time, according to the resource allocation.
-
14.
公开(公告)号:US20210149351A1
公开(公告)日:2021-05-20
申请号:US16684013
申请日:2019-11-14
Applicant: Google LLC
Inventor: Ana Radovanovic , Alexandre Nobrega Duarte , Binayak Roy , Diyue Xiao , Walfredo da Costa Cirne Filho , Maya Haridasan , Ross Koningstein , Eric Alexander Mullen
Abstract: Methods, systems, and apparatus, including computer programs encoded on a computer storage medium, for shaping compute load using virtual capacity. In one aspect, a method includes obtaining a load forecast that indicates forecasted future compute load for a cell, obtaining a power model that models a relationship between power usage and computational usage for the cell, obtaining a carbon intensity forecast that indicates a forecast of carbon intensity for a geographic area where the cell is located, determining a virtual capacity for the cell based on the load forecast, the power model, and the carbon intensity forecast, and providing the virtual capacity for the cell to the cell.
-
-
-